Step 1: Assess and Contain
Our team will arrive quickly to assess the damage and identify the source of the leak. We’ll contain the affected area to prevent further water damage and create a safe working environment.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ract water and dry out the area.
Step 2: Extract Water
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ove water from your home. Our technicians will work efficiently to extract as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age. Our equipment is designed to handle even the toughest water removal jobs.
Step 3: Dry Out
Once the water is removed,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your home. We’ll use desiccants, dehumidifiers, and air movers to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. Our goal is to dry your home as quickly and efficiently as possible.

Broken Pipe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ak, contained area |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small leak on your own with a few buckets and some towels. |
| Large leak, multiple rooms affected | No | Yes | A large leak can cause significant damage and needs professional equipment and expertise to handle. |
| Hidden leak, unknown source | No | Yes | A hidden leak can be difficult to detect and needs professional training and equipment to locate and fix. |
| Water damage, mold growth | No | Yes | Water damage and mold growth need specialized equipment and expertise to remove and prevent further damage. |
| High-value items, sensitive electronics | No | Yes | High-value items and sensitive electronics need specialized care and handling to prevent damage and ensure their safe recovery. |

Broken Pipe Water Removal Cost In Oakesdale, WA
The cost of Broken Pipe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Oakesdale, WA. These estimates are based on typical prices for this service. Our team will provide a customized estimate for your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response | $500 – $2,500 | The sever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the location of the leak |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| The amount of water extracted, the type of equipment used, and the time required to complete the job |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ment used, and the time required to complete the job |
| Restoration and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age, the type of materials used, and the time required to complete the job |
| Mold Remediation | $1,000 – $3,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ment used, and the time required to complete the job |

Common Questions About Broken Pipe Water Removal
Q: What causes a broken pipe to burst?
A: Broken pipes can burst due to a variety of reasons, including age, corrosion, freezing temperatures, and high water pressure. Regular maintenance can help prevent pipe bursts.
Q: Can I fix a broken pipe myself?
A: While some minor leaks can be fixed on your own, more significant issues need professional expertise and equipment. Call a professional for complex repairs.
Q: How long does it take to dry out a home after a pipe burst?
A: The time it takes to dry out a home after a pipe burst depends on several factors, including the size of the affected area, the type of equipment used, and the effectiveness of the drying process. Our team will work to dry out your home as quickly and efficiently as possible.
Q: Can I prevent pipe bursts?
A: Yes, regular maintenance can help prevent pipe bursts. Check your pipes regularly for signs of wear and tear, and address any issues quickly.
